Not only can melanoma grow inside the belly button, but this particular location makes the cancer potentially more aggressive and able to spread faster than if it were, for example, located on the chest, back or leg. Melanoma is a form of skin cancer that begins in the cells (melanocytes) that control the pigment in your skin.
